name: Windows NirSoft AdvancedRun
id: bb4f3090-7ae4-11ec-897f-acde48001122
version: 1
date: '2022-01-21'
author: Michael Haag, Splunk
status: production
type: TTP
description: The following analytic identifies the use of AdvancedRun.exe. AdvancedRun.exe
has similar capabilities as other remote programs like psexec. AdvancedRun may also
ingest a configuration file with all settings defined and perform its activity.
The analytic is written in a way to identify a renamed binary and also the common
command-line arguments.
data_source:
- Sysmon Event ID 1
search:
selection1:
OriginalFileName: advancedrun.exe
selection2:
Image|endswith: advancedrun.exe
selection3:
CommandLine:
- '*EXEFilename*'
- '*/cfg*'
- '*RunAs*'
- '*WindowState*'
condition: (selection1 or selection2) and selection3
how_to_implement: To successfully implement this search you need to be ingesting information
on process that include the name of the process responsible for the changes from
your endpoints into the `Endpoint` datamodel in the `Processes` node. In addition,
confirm the latest CIM App 4.20 or higher is installed and the latest TA for the
endpoint product.
known_false_positives: False positives should be limited as it is specific to AdvancedRun.
Filter as needed based on legitimate usage.
